C. J. Mills is a scholar working on Cardiology and Cardiovascular Medicine, Surgery and Biomedical Engineering. According to data from OpenAlex, C. J. Mills has authored 19 papers receiving a total of 527 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Cardiology and Cardiovascular Medicine, 8 papers in Surgery and 5 papers in Biomedical Engineering. Recurrent topics in C. J. Mills's work include Hemodynamic Monitoring and Therapy (6 papers), Non-Invasive Vital Sign Monitoring (4 papers) and Cardiovascular Health and Disease Prevention (4 papers). C. J. Mills is often cited by papers focused on Hemodynamic Monitoring and Therapy (6 papers), Non-Invasive Vital Sign Monitoring (4 papers) and Cardiovascular Health and Disease Prevention (4 papers). C. J. Mills collaborates with scholars based in United States, United Kingdom and Australia. C. J. Mills's co-authors include I. T. Gabe, J. P. Shillingford, D. H. Bergel, G S Makin, Lewis Wexler, James H. Gault, John Ross, Dean T. Mason, Eugene Braunwald and Stephen E. Epstein and has published in prestigious journals such as Annals of Internal Medicine, Circulation Research and The American Journal of Medicine.
